Get proration policy

GET 

https://euwest.api.elasticpath.com/v2/subscriptions/proration-policies/:proration_policy_uuid

Get proration policy

Request

Path Parameters

    proration_policy_uuid UUIDrequired

    The unique identifier of a proration policy.

Responses

Success. The proration policy details are returned.

Schema
    data ProrationPolicy
    id UUID (string)

    The unique identifier.

    type ProrationPolicyType (string)required

    Possible values: [subscription_proration_policy]

    attributes ProrationPolicyAttributesrequired
    name stringrequired

    Possible values: >= 3 characters and <= 1024 characters

    A name for the proration policy.

    rounding stringrequired

    Possible values: [up, down, nearest]

    When rounding in proration, you must decide how to round the units of time used to calculate the charges.

    • round up to the next unit, ensuring subscribers are charged slightly more to cover any partial use.
    • round down to the previous whole unit, providing subscribers with a slight benefit by not charging for partial use.
    • round to the nearest whole unit, whether up or down, based on standard rounding rules. For example, rounding 0.5 up and rounding 0.5 down.
    external_ref ExternalRef (string)

    Possible values: <= 2048 characters

    A unique attribute that you could use to contain information from another company system, for example. The maximum length is 2048 characters.

    meta ProrationPolicyMetarequired
    owner stringrequired

    The owner of a resource, either store or organization.

    timestamps Timestampsrequired
    updated_at stringrequired

    The date and time a resource was updated.

    created_at stringrequired

    The date and time a resource was created.
